The Role:
• Raise POs and manage day-to-day factory communication
• Manage critical paths and ensure on-time delivery
• Coordinate samples from development through to production
• Liaise with Technologists and customer technical teams on fits and approvals
• Manage lab dips, strike-offs, bulk fabrics and production submissions
• Attend critical path meetings with Account Managers
• Coordinate with freight forwarders and support shipment clearance
